Udinese, the former goalkeeping coach: “Okoye, mistake of inexperience. He won’t go on the bench”

Alessandro Zampahistoric goalkeeping coach for Udinese, gave an interview to Messaggero Veneto to talk about Maduka Okoye, the Friulian goalkeeper who committed an important mistake against Bologna: “It’s due to inexperience. It doesn’t take anything away from his value and his certainties that he will be able to give to the team in the sprint to salvation. It’s a venial sin, a youthful mistake, it’s clear that he was attracted to the ball and went looking for it starting from the wrong position.”

Was there a foul on Okoye?
“No, because the regulation says that a foul occurs only if in the contact there is a push with disproportionate force, while Okoye was not hindered in his intervention. I believe that the referee and VAR considered the contact irrelevant, as it is irrelevant to the outcome of the action”.

Will Okoye be changed and end up on the bench like Silvestri?
“No. Firstly because at the time Silvestri was suffering from some situations that were repeating themselves, and secondly because at the moment the team needs certainties, and changing the goalkeeper now would take away the certainties that have formed in the team. Silvestri could have a load of tension and greater stress, always depends on how he has metabolised the bench, while for Okoye the help of the staff and his teammates will be enough during the week, because this is a mistake that came out of nowhere and which takes nothing away from his value, even in perspective The boy has personality, he’s good between the posts, and he will improve the low outputs with work.”
